Tipperary Encourages Riders to ‘Dash for Cash’ at Rolex: Tipperary is returning to Kentucky this year as the sponsor for its annual “Dash for Cash” contest. Riders will be eligible to win additional prize money in each phase, which is considered separately. Several riders who are supported by Tipperary or who choose to ride in a Tipperary vest will be competing this year, including Tipperary rider Rachel McDonough.
Each phase will provide an opportunity to win $5,000 in prize money. The breakdown of criteria is as follows:
Dressage Phase: $5,000 Tipperary “Dash for Cash” Bonus Award Money is awarded to the rider who is the overall leader in the dressage phase and is wearing the Tipperary T-Series helmet.
Cross Country Phase: $5,000 Tipperary “Dash for Cash” Bonus Award Money is awarded to the winning rider who has no jumping penalties and is closest to the optimum time during cross-country. This rider must be wearing the Tipperary Eventer Pro 3015 to be eligible for the prize money.
Show Jumping Phase: $5,000 Tipperary “Dash for Cash” Bonus Award Money is awarded to the winning rider who is wearing a Tipperary T-series helmet and has no jumping penalties and no time penalties.
